| Sometimes woman just need to get away from the family and enjoy some vacation time. A foreign country or maybe just a trip to the beach will do. Wherever it may be, woman should always make safety priority number one. Here are some basic tips and techniques for woman traveling solo. Traveling can be a sole awakening and life changing experience. No matter where you go, the experience can be surreal. Do you know where you are going? This is the first step to being safe: planning ahead. Knowing where you’re going, what you will be doing and how long you will be there, will help you be prepared and ready for anything. If you are going to be using a plane or driving, remember to plan to get there during the day. Daylight is a lot better safer then night. It gives you time to adjust and prepare for the next day. When staying at hotels, everything should be convenient for you! Know where all the fire exits are and the fastest way to get out of the building. Choose a room that is near the bottom of the hotel. Dress like the locals. You don’t want to be the one sticking out like a sore thumb. If you’re not sure what other woman wear, research it. A quick search on google can provide images and articles on what to wear and what the culture is like. Keep your id, passport, and drivers license very close to you. If you’re the type of woman that always uses a bag, use a wallet and wear it in the front pockets. Have photocopies of all there where you can reach them fast. This is in case you are asked for some type of identification. It is better to show a copy rather than an original. As a woman, traveling alone can be a exciting and scary thought. However, there is no reason you shouldn’t enjoy yourself. Remember to use the tips above for better safety and always remember to use common sense when traveling alone. |
